1. Creeper Face Chaos

You know that iconic, slightly terrifying green pixelated face? Slap it on a cake! This topper is an instant classic and screams “Minecraft” louder than a TNT explosion.
Print out a bunch of different sizes for a dynamic look, making some pop out more than others. Pro tip: Attach them with tiny springs for a bouncy, 3D effect. It’s perfectly mischievous and always gets a laugh.

2. Pixelated Player Avatars

Why pick just one hero when you can have a whole team? Print out various Minecraft player avatars – think Steve, Alex, and even custom skins if you’re feeling fancy.
These bring a personal touch, especially if you match them to the birthday kid’s own in-game character. Just make sure they’re looking ready for adventure atop that frosting mountain.

8. Ghast Tears of Joy

Okay, maybe not tears of joy, but a floating Ghast with its sad, blocky face is surprisingly endearing. And those tear trails? Hilarious.
This unique topper offers a bit of playful pathos and stands out from the usual mob lineup. Pro tip: Use a thin wire to make it look like it’s actually hovering.

13. Minecart Mayhem

Choo-choo, here comes the fun! A little minecart topper, perhaps with a tiny character inside, is fantastic for bringing movement to your cake design.
It suggests a journey, an adventure, or maybe just a speedy trip to the nearest dessert station. Consider printing several and arranging them as if on a track.
